Understanding the Importance of Coil Springs

First off, coil springs play a critical role in your vehicle's suspension system. They absorb shocks from the road, providing a smooth ride and keeping your tires in contact with the pavement. Damaged or rusted coil springs can lead to a rough ride and even safety hazards, making it essential to ensure they remain in top condition.

The Factors That Lead to Rust

Why do auto coil springs rust in the first place? There are several contributing factors. For example, exposure to harsh weather conditions, road salt, and moisture can all accelerate the rusting process. Auto Coil Spring Rust Prevention: Practical Approaches

Now that we understand the risks, how can you actively prevent rust? Here are some practical strategies:

Regular Cleaning

One of the simplest yet effective ways to prevent rust is through regular cleaning. Washing your vehicle frequently, especially during winter months when road salt is prevalent, can help remove contaminants that promote rust. Aim to clean your vehicle at least once a month, and consider using a pressure washer to reach those hard-to-clean areas around the coil springs.

Applying Protective Coatings

Another innovative approach is the use of protective coatings. Products like anti-rust sprays or underbody sealants are designed specifically to create a barrier against moisture and corrosion. These products can be easily applied and have been shown to reduce rust formation significantly. Investing in Quality Materials

If you're considering replacement coil springs, opt for those made from high-quality, rust-resistant materials. Many manufacturers now offer coil springs made from advanced alloys and coatings that provide better resistance to rust. By investing in quality materials, you not only prolong the life of your suspension system but also enhance the overall safety and performance of your vehicle.
